Hiring: AGM SGM | Interior Design (Bangalore)

Department: Design & Product Development

Location: Bangalore

Reports to: Head of Design

Role Level: AGM / DGM / GM / SGM (Interior Design)

Role Objective

Were looking for a senior Interior Design leader who can shape world-class, timeless spaces while driving functional excellence, design innovation, and seamless collaboration across teams.

This role requires a strong design vision, deep understanding of user behaviour, and the ability to lead high-impact projects end-to-end.

Key Responsibilities

1 Strategic Design Leadership

  • Create future-ready, timeless interior spaces aligned with global standards.
  • Understand user behaviour, market trends, and customer aspirations to guide design decisions.
  • Influence architectural layouts, spatial planning, and fenestration to optimise aesthetics + functionality.
  • Build strategies to manage budgets, timelines, workforce planning, and scope adjustments.
  • Evaluate feasibility of in-house execution vs external consultants.
  • Benchmark all design outputs against international standards.

2 Functional Excellence Design Ideation

  • Lead the creation of aesthetic, practical, unified design concepts for large-scale developments.
  • Collaborate with marketing, sales, CRM and other internal teams to integrate customer needs.
  • Facilitate brainstorming and concept development sessions.
  • Review zoning, layouts, colour themes, services placement, and design presentations.
  • Train teams to defend design concepts under scrutiny.

3 Execution & Delivery Oversight

  • Act as the SPOC for interior design on assigned projects.
  • Guide preparation of design briefs, project scopes, and requirements for consultants.
  • Validate BOQs, material selections, and budgets in collaboration with cost teams.
  • Track timelines, budgets, scope deviations, and escalate when needed.
  • Ensure continuous coordination with MEP, architecture, structure, infra, and project execution.
  • Supervise drawings across all stages and review information readiness before vendor release.
  • Conduct site visits and respond to RFIs.
  • Handle additional scope approvals and documentation.
  • Maintain working understanding of all allied design disciplines.

4 Consultant Management

  • Maintain an updated roster of top-tier design consultants.
  • Oversee technical evaluations, comparative analyses, and consultant recommendations.
  • Manage consultant contracts, scope amendments, and timely invoicing with Finance.

5 Research, Development & Innovation

  • Drive a culture of design innovation, new materials exploration, and tech adoption.
  • Ensure team proficiency in AutoCAD, SketchUp, 3DS Max, Excel, PowerPoint and related tools.
  • Stay updated on global interior design trends and evaluate relevance.

6 Documentation & Process Management

  • Oversee meticulous documentation across concept, design iterations, decisions, and scope changes.
  • Maintain trackers for design progress, timelines, deliverables, and cashflow.
  • Ensure complete documentation readiness during handover/takeover phases.

7 People Leadership

  • Build, mentor, and lead a high-performing interior design team.
  • Set clear goals, review performance constructively, and upskill team members.
  • Identify training needs and ensure continuous competency development.

8 Stakeholder Management

  • Work closely with internal teams: Design, Controls, Legal, Finance, PMO, Quality, CRM, HR, Marketing, Facilities, Procurement, Safety & more.
  • Build strong relationships with external stakeholders: consultants, vendors, contractors.
